Threaded View

  1. #11
    Sencha User
    Join Date
    Dec 2009
    Location
    Dallas, TX
    Posts
    20
    Vote Rating
    0
    ramana_l_v is on a distinguished road

      0  

    Default


    Thanks a lot I was able to solve my display problem.

    I am facing another issue where the date is coming as "dob":"1980-12-25T00:00:00" in JSON even though the format is set as 'm-d-Y'.

    Display is working fine but when the form is submitted date format is not working. am I missing anything here.

    Code:
    var reader = new Ext.data.JsonReader({
        totalProperty: 'recordCount',
        successProperty: 'success',
        idProperty: 'pid',
        root: 'records'
    }, [
        {name: 'dob', allowBlank: false , type:'date' , dateFormat:'d-m-Y H:i'},
    ]);
    
    var writer = new Ext.data.JsonWriter({
        writeAllFields: true,
        listful : true
    });
    
    var userColumns =  [{
        header: "Date Of Birth", 
        width: 40, 
        sortable: true, 
        dataIndex: 'dob', 
        renderer:Ext.util.Format.dateRenderer('m-d-Y'), 
        editor: new Ext.form.DateField({
            name: 'dob_date', 
            width:90, 
            allowBlank:false
        }) 
    }/*, you have a trailing comma here --- indent your code properly!!!! */
    ];
    Thanks...
    Last edited by mystix; 28 Dec 2009 at 12:30 AM. Reason: POST CODE IN [code][/code] TAGS. see http://extjs.com/forum/misc.php?do=bbcode#code